Finally got my Prima. I’m a bit late to the party, initially skipping him due to the bland colors and doofy retconned head. Japan shipping was majorly delayed meaning I’ve been waiting for this guy for 2 weeks. Glad to get him for only slightly more than the Japan SRP since supply appears to have dried up. Anyway…
IMG_5534.jpeg

Altmode is basically the same thing that Stege Ironhide and Ratchet turn into. Kind of bland color-wise but the stripe towards the back really shows that Prime trailer lineage. Instructions tell me to attach the sword sticking out of the front bumper but A. It looks dumb and B. The peg is very loose in the port. Var mode is alright, only real robot bits are his shins as the rear of the vehicle and the thing rolls well but undercarriage clearance is tight. Care must be taken to not scuff his head.
IMG_5535.jpeg

IMG_5538.jpeg

IMG_5536.jpeg

Of course, that is with the caveat that his head is scuffed to begin with. I dunno, if you want to do a FFOD background dude just do that design. This is just an awkward smooshing together of one design’s head on top of a completely different design. I particularly enjoy the teaspouts sticking out of either side of his head. Such a bold, trendy fashion statement. Of course, there probably weren’t many people to tell him otherwise to his face at the beginning of Cybertronian existence. Transformation is simple enough and has some neat tricks to reform the vehicle into a heroic humanoid figure, though folding the shins under the roof is finnicky due to the lack of clearance between the moving parts.
IMG_5539.jpeg

IMG_5540.jpeg

IMG_5541.jpeg

Colors are a very light gray, bordering on white and a dark gray. Some metallic blue highlights are trying their best to bring some interest to the toy and partially succeed, but I dunno, the large swathes of bland light gray really needed some color breakup. Plenty of articulation, comparable to Commander Optimus, which is impressive considering the price point. He’s pretty big and not very gappy to boot. Joints feel nicely buttery. Unfortunately, his swordsman motif is let down by the understandable omission of butterfly joints and the less understandable omission of a longer hilt. Star Saber looks good mostly. You can stick the Matrix on it but the crappy tolerances mean it just falls off. You can disassemble it into the blade and the handle but they really don't do much separated. Aesthetically, the two stupid prongs to either side of the blade seems like they’d just get in the way of cutting stuff but I guess they match the two stupid prongs on his head. More objectively, the clear blue blade has a big number "2" molded on it. Why?
